Temporary closure of camping and day visitor sites 6pm 27/04/25 to 7am 30/04/2025

A pest animal management program will be conducted within the Teddington Reservoir catchment area (central area) of Kara Kara National Park from 6pm Sunday 27 April to 7am Wednesday 30 April 2025. 

The following areas are CLOSED to the public from 6pm Sunday 27 April to 7am Wednesday 30 April 2025.
- TEDDINGTON CAMPING AREA including toilet facilities
- TEDDINGTON RESEVOIR – DAM WALL PICNIC AREA
- TEDDINGTON RESEVOIR DAY VISITOR AREA including toilet facilities

All other park areas remain open to the public while the program is underway.
